Not implementing key-sorting is a curious decision:

> gojq does not keep the order of object keys. I understand this might cause problems for some scripts but basically, we should not rely on the order of object keys. Due to this limitation, gojq does not have keys_unsorted function and --sort-keys (-S) option. I would implement when ordered map is implemented in the standard library of Go but I'm less motivated.

I feel like --sort-keys is most useful when it is producing output for tools that do not understand JSON - for example, generating diffs or hashes of the JSON string. There is value in the output formatting being deterministic for a given input.

I agree with you that there's value to sorted keys from a presentational standpoint (we are not beep-boop robots, humans have to read this stuff too), but now there also exists a JSON canonicalization RFC that tools can/should follow (with all the usual caveats about canonicalization being fraught): https://www.rfc-editor.org/rfc/rfc8785
